What is Soffit Board?
The soffit board is the material that bridges the gap in between the exterior wall of a home and the eaves of the roofing system. It is generally discovered underneath the overhang of a roofing system and serves multiple functions:
Ventilation: Helps in aerating the attic area.Aesthetic Appeal: Enhances the visual appeal of the home.Security: Shields rafters and roof elements from moisture and bugs.When Should Soffit Boards be Replaced?
Several signs show that the soffit boards might need replacement:
Rotting or Warping: Signs of decay can compromise the structural integrity.Insect Infestation: Damage from woodpeckers, termites, or other bugs.Staining or Staining: Water discolorations can show leakages or improper insulation.Cracks or Gaps: These can allow moisture into the attic, causing additional issues.Products Used in Soffit Board Replacement
Choosing the right material for soffit boards is vital. Various alternatives are offered, each with its benefits and drawbacks.
ProductAdvantagesDownsidesVinylLong lasting, low maintenanceMay fade in severe sunshineAluminumLightweight, resistant to rustCan dent quicklyWoodNatural appearance, easy to paintRequires routine maintenanceFiber CementFireproof, lastingHeavier, more hard to set upPVCResistant to wetness and bugsMore costlyTools and Materials Required for Soffit Replacement
To change soffit boards skillfully, property owners and specialists will require the following tools and materials:
Tools NeededCircular Saw: For cutting boards to size.Drill and Drill Bits: For attaching.Ladder: For accessing greater areas.Tape Measure: For precise measurements.Security Gear: Including gloves and safety glasses.Materials NeededReplacement soffit boards (select preferred material)Fasteners (screws, nails)Ventilation strips (if required)Caulk and weatherproofing productsThe Soffit Board Replacement Process
Changing soffit boards can be a workable project for those with fundamental DIY abilities. Below are the steps that can be followed:
Preparation: Gather all tools and materials. Gain access to the area securely utilizing a ladder.Get Rid Of Old Soffit: Carefully detach the existing boards from the structure utilizing a drill or lever. Take care not to harm the surrounding locations.Inspect for Damage: Examine the location for any damage that may require repair (like rotting wood or leakages).Measure and Cut New Boards: Use a tape step to determine the size of the new soffit boards, then cut to size utilizing a circular saw.Set Up New Soffit: Secure the brand-new boards in location, ensuring proper positioning and ventilation (if suitable).Seal and Paint: Apply caulk around joints and paint if needed to complete the look.Safety ConsiderationsAlways wear appropriate security gear while working.Make certain the ladder is stable and, if needed, have someone hold it consistent.Carry out the deal with a clear day to prevent any accidents due to harsh weather condition.Frequently Asked Questions About Soffit Board Replacement1. How often should soffit boards be changed?
Typically, soffit boards need to be assessed every 10 to 15 years, however conditions like weather condition exposure can impact durability.
2. Can I change soffit boards myself?
Yes, with the right tools and security precautions, numerous property owners can undertake this task. However, if you're uneasy with DIY jobs, consider hiring a professional.
3. How do I understand what material to pick for soffit boards?
Think about factors such as durability, maintenance, and visual appeals when choosing a product. Vinyl and aluminum are frequently suggested for their low maintenance, while wood provides a traditional look however requires regular maintenance.
4. What happens if I ignore soffit damage?
Disregarding soffit damage can result in more extreme problems, including attic wetness concerns, bug infestations, and roofing system structure decay. It is recommended to addressthese problems promptly.
5. Are there ventilation choices for soffits?
Yes, there are various ventilation choices, such as perforated soffit panels or enthusiastically spaced vents integrated into the design. Proper ventilation helps prevent moisture accumulation in the attic.
